Denials Appeals Specialist

Aspirion

Aspirion helps healthcare providers get paid accurately, quickly, and transparently by combining human expertise with advanced technology and AI. The company specializes in complex revenue cycle services, including denials, zero balance reviews, aged accounts receivable, motor vehicle accident claims, workers’ compensation, Veterans Affairs, and out-of-state Medicaid.

The Denials Appeals Specialist is responsible for analyzing, drafting, and submitting appeal letters for denied claims. This role focuses on reviewing denial reasons, correcting claim errors, and submitting appeals according to payer guidelines and organizational standards.

The position plays an important role in revenue generation by helping reduce accounts receivable aging, minimize revenue leakage, and improve cash flow. It also supports denial reduction, revenue integrity, operational efficiency, and continuous improvement across revenue cycle operations.

Responsibilities include reviewing denied claims, researching root causes, preparing electronic and written appeals, following up with payers, investigating benefits and eligibility, resolving accounts, verifying billing adjustments and contractual terms, communicating with internal and external stakeholders, documenting claim activity, and accessing hospital EMRs and payer portals to support appeal development.
